首页 > 科技 >

📚 Mapreduce执行过程详解 🌟

发布时间:2025-04-03 15:04:02来源:
导读 大数据的世界里,MapReduce是一个强大的工具!它像一个超级英雄,帮助我们处理海量数据。那么,它是如何工作的呢?让我们一起探索它的执行...

大数据的世界里,MapReduce是一个强大的工具!它像一个超级英雄,帮助我们处理海量数据。那么,它是如何工作的呢?让我们一起探索它的执行过程吧!

首先,Map阶段登场!就像一位细心的侦探,Map任务将输入数据拆解成小块,进行初步分析和处理。🔍 每个小块都会被分配给不同的节点去完成任务,就像是分头行动的小队。

接着是Shuffle阶段,这一步至关重要!像快递员一样,它负责收集所有处理后的数据,并按照键值对的方式重新整理,确保每个任务都能接收到正确的信息。🔄

最后,Reduce阶段登场! Reduce任务会对这些整理好的数据进行汇总和计算,最终得出结果。🏆 这个阶段就像是总结报告的大师,让所有的努力都有了意义。

通过这三个步骤,MapReduce就能高效地处理大规模数据啦!💡 它不仅强大,还非常灵活,是大数据处理中的明星选手!👏

版权声明:本文版权归原作者所有,转载文章仅为传播更多信息之目的,如作者信息标记有误,请第一时间联系我们修改或删除,多谢。